Definitions
carousel
noun
A rotating machine or device, often found at amusement parks, with seats for riders, typically in the form of horses or other animals.
The children were excited to ride the carousel at the fair.
A conveyor system at an airport from which arriving passengers collect their checked luggage.
After the flight landed, we headed straight to the baggage carousel to pick up our suitcases.
A rotating set of images or items in a user interface, typically allowing horizontal scrolling.
The website's homepage features a carousel that showcases the latest products.
carousel
adjective
Relating to or characteristic of a carousel; revolving or arranged to rotate.
The museum installed a carousel display case for the antique dolls.
